Development of the research on ionic excimers

  • 1. National Key Laboratory of Tunable Laser Technology, Harbin Institute of Technology, Harbin, 150001

Abstract: So far,many alkali halide ionic excimers(AX)+,rare gas alkali ionic excimers(RgA)+,rare gas halide ionic excimers(RgX)+,heteronuclear and isonuclear rare gas ionic excimers as wel as the optical gain in Cs2+F- ionic excimer and the oscillation of argon ionic excimers have been observed.This paper describes the development of the research on these excimers from the point of view of spectroscopy and kinetics and indicates that rapid and uniform pumping with high strength and large size is the key to realization of population reversion of ionic excimers.
